#include <string.h>
#include "j9user.h"
#include "util_internal.h"
#include "ut_j9util.h"
/* parse arg to determine if it is of the form -Darg=foo, and return foo.
* Returns an empty string for args of the form -Darg,
* Returns NULL if the argument is not recognized
*/
char *
getDefineArgument(char* arg, char* key)
{
Trc_Util_getDefineArgument_Entry(arg, key);
if (arg[0] == '-' && arg[1] == 'D') {
size_t keyLength = strlen(key);
if (strncmp(&arg[2], key, keyLength) == 0) {
switch (arg[2 + keyLength]) {
case '=':
Trc_Util_getDefineArgument_Exit(&arg[3 + keyLength]);
return &arg[3 + keyLength];
case '\0':
Trc_Util_getDefineArgument_Empty();
return "";
}
}
}
Trc_Util_getDefineArgument_NotFound();
return NULL;
}
